Bulldozing services involve the use of heavy machinery to clear, level, and prepare land for various projects. This process typically includes removing trees, shrubs, rocks, and existing structures, as well as grading the terrain to create a smooth, even surface. Contractors specializing in bulldozing have the equipment and expertise to handle large-scale earth-moving tasks efficiently, making it easier to start construction, landscaping, or renovation projects.
This service helps address common property challenges such as uneven ground, overgrown vegetation, or debris that obstructs development plans. Homeowners who want to build a new garage, expand their yard, or install a driveway often turn to bulldozing to create a clean, level foundation. It can also be useful for clearing land before installing fencing, preparing a site for a garden, or removing old structures that are no longer needed.
Properties that typically benefit from bulldozing services include residential lots, commercial parcels, and agricultural land. Homeowners with large yards or properties undergoing renovations may need land clearing to improve usability or aesthetics. Commercial property owners might require land grading and debris removal to prepare sites for new construction or landscaping projects. Agricultural land often needs clearing of brush and rocks to make it suitable for farming or livestock.

The overview below groups typical Bulldozing Service proj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Projects - Typical costs for minor bulldozing jobs, such as clearing a small yard or driveway, generally range from $250-$600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, though prices can vary based on site conditions and size.
Medium-Sized Jobs - Larger projects like leveling a backyard or removing old structures often cost between $1,000-$3,000. These projects are common and represent the average range for many local contractors handling moderate-scale work.
Large or Complex Projects - Extensive bulldozing, such as preparing land for construction or large-scale grading, can range from $3,500-$8,000. Fewer projects reach into this higher tier, typically involving more labor and equipment.
Full Land Clearing or Heavy-Duty Work - Very large or complicated jobs, including significant land clearing or site remediation, can exceed $10,000. These projects are less frequent and usually involve substantial scope and specialized equipment.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
